Transaction 33a9fdc975d51fb81bd54422689949462c54ce0390ea102435de508f3c1a8016
1 Input
2 Outputs
- 33a9fdc975d51fb81bd54422689949462c54ce0390ea102435de508f3c1a8016:0
- 33a9fdc975d51fb81bd54422689949462c54ce0390ea102435de508f3c1a8016:1
value 176150
address 1cXgJwyaTYmLqVxGqzkFHtpn7RYfEfFNB
value 577476
address 1AowGz4RYpMyAAHWXDvFoGToE5j9jXNYTJ